CLEAR ANSWERS TO COMMON QUESTIONS

Frequently Asked Questions

What does this quiz measure?
It compares preference patterns across Strength Training, HIIT, Endurance Cardio, and Mindful Movement. Results reflect exercise style affinity rather than fitness level.
How long does it take to complete?
Most people finish in about 10 minutes. The quiz includes 16 questions.
How are results scored and interpreted?
Each workout style is scored independently, and the highest score indicates the strongest fit. Scores within one point suggest a blended result that may suit a mixed routine.
Is this a fitness or medical assessment?
No; it is a personality-based reflection and does not evaluate health status or physical readiness. Exercise should be adapted to individual ability, and qualified guidance should be used when needed.
Is sign-up required to see results?
No; results are available without sign-up. Responses are intended for personal reflection and planning.
WHAT THE TEST MEASURES
About This Assessment

Workout Quiz - Symptoms and Signs

lifestyle

What kind of exercise routine fits the way you naturally like to move? This free, 16-question workout quiz compares your affinity for Strength Training, HIIT, Endurance Cardio, and Mindful Movement. Each style is scored independently: your highest score suggests your strongest fit, while scores within one point indicate a useful blended result. No sign-up is needed. This personality-based reflection is not a fitness or medical assessment; adapt exercise to your abilities and seek qualified guidance when needed.
